for-loop相关内容

元素按“for (... in ...)"顺序排列.环形

Javascript 中的“for...in"循环是否按照声明的顺序遍历哈希表/元素?是否有浏览器不按顺序执行? 我希望使用的对象将被声明一次并且永远不会被修改. 假设我有: var myObject = { A: "Hello", B: "World" }; 我进一步使用它们: for (var item in myObject) alert(item + " : " + myOb ..
发布时间:2022-01-29 23:20:54 前端开发

Matlab:避免for循环以在具有相同标签的值中找到最大值

我需要在 matlab 中找到具有相同标签的值中的最大值,并且我试图避免使用 for 循环. 具体来说,我有一个标签数组 L 和一个值数组 V,大小相同.我需要生成一个数组S,其中对于L 的每个值都包含V 的最大值.一个例子会更好地解释: L = [1,1,1,2,2,2,3,3,3,4,4,4,1,2,3,4]V = [5,4,3,2,1,2,3,4,5,6,7,8,9,8,7,6] ..
发布时间:2022-01-25 22:52:03 其他开发

使用 tkinter 在带有 for 语句的标签中显示图片,可以吗?

我正在尝试并排打印随机一堆图片;问题是,如果我运行以下代码,所发生的只是它创建了一组空白的空标签.如果我用“text = 'whatever'"替换'image = pic',它工作正常(从而证明它实际上创建了标签).将标签和图像放在其他任何地方都可以正常工作(证明它不是图像),即使我使用 'pic = PhotoImage(file=w[0])' 它也可以(所以我不认为这是我的方法)... 从 ..
发布时间:2022-01-25 22:29:43 Python

你如何在 Rust 中创建一个范围?

文档没有说明如何和教程完全忽略 for 循环. 解决方案 从 1.0 开始,for 循环使用 Iterator trait. 本书在 第 3.5 章 和 第 13.2 章. 如果您对 for 循环的运行方式感兴趣,请参阅 模块 std::iter. 例子: fn main() {让 strs = [“红色",“绿色",“蓝色"];对于 strs.iter() 中的 sp ..
发布时间:2022-01-24 20:14:39 其他开发

循环范围内的初始化列表

我有从单个超类型派生的不同类型的对象.我想知道在这样的循环范围内使用 std::initializer 列表是否有任何缺点: for(auto object: std::initializer_list{object1, object2, object3}) {} 是否完全可以且高效,还是使用数组更好?对我来说,std::array 解决方案似乎对编译器的限制更大,并且显式 ..
发布时间:2022-01-24 20:08:27 C/C++开发

Numpy:如何在 numpy 中选择项目并为其赋值

我在按列表分配新值时遇到问题. 我想通过 numpy 数组的索引更改 s numpy 中的 12 个项目值,我希望我选择的每个索引都是不同的.所以我制作了一个列表 random.sample(range(0,len(s),12) 来选择 12 个不同的索引.通过这个索引更改 numpy 数组 s() 中的一些值但是,我收到错误:SyntaxError: can't assign to fun ..
发布时间:2022-01-24 20:05:33 Python

For 循环仅执行 1 次,但范围为 5

我有以下代码: def input_scores():分数 = []y = 1对于范围内的 num(5):score = int(input(print('请输入你的测试分数 %d:' %y)))而分数 100:print ('错误 --- 所有测试分数必须在 0 到 100 分之间')score = int(input('请再试一次:'))分数.追加(分数)y += 1返回分数 当我运行它时 ..
发布时间:2022-01-24 19:57:46 Python

跳过python中范围函数中的值

循环遍历一系列数字并跳过一个值的 Python 方式是什么?例如,范围是 0 到 100,我想跳过 50. 编辑:这是我正在使用的代码 for i in range(0, len(list)):x= 列表行(列表,我)对于 j 在范围内(#0 到 len(list) 不包括 x#)... 解决方案 您可以使用以下任何一种: # 创建一个不包含50的范围for i in [x for ..
发布时间:2022-01-24 19:22:56 Python

迭代(for循环)一目了然

我在 jstl 中使用过 .现在我想用视力. 我的用例是打印从 1 到 10 的数字,那么我如何像 java 中的 for 循环 一样进行迭代 解决方案 Sightly 不允许您在设计时将任何逻辑放入其中.您应该做的是,您应该自定义您的基础模型,以便您可以检索包含需要显示的数据的不相关(从 Sightly 的角度)长度的准备列表.之后,只需使用 data-sly ..
发布时间:2022-01-24 12:21:50 其他开发

我的 For 循环不会遍历列表

我必须确定列表中的所有数字是否都是素数,然后根据结果返回布尔“真"或“假"语句.我在 for 循环中做了一些条件语句来查看数字是否为素数. 代码如下: def all_primes(xs):is_prime = 无对于 xs 中的 i:如果我 问题是,我在 Python Visualizer 中看到了这一点,for 循环在检查列表中的第一个值后停止迭代.我不明白为什么语法与我过去使用的 ..
发布时间:2022-01-24 12:06:30 Python

java for循环不工作

我希望这不是一个愚蠢的问题,但我已经查找了我能找到的每个示例,但似乎我的代码仍然正确,但它仍然无法正常工作......我输入一个数字,它继续前进到下一行代码而不是循环.我正在使用它来填充用户输入数字的数组.感谢您的帮助,谢谢. for(i=0; i 解决方案 for 循环末尾的 ; 被当作一个空语句,相当于你的 for- 的一个空块环形.编译器将您的代码读取为: int i;……for(i ..
发布时间:2022-01-24 11:59:46 Java开发

Python:父子层次结构的组合

对于子父关系表 (csv),我正在尝试使用表中的所有数据收集可能的父子关系组合链.我正在尝试解决一个问题,即如果存在多个子父项(参见第 3 行和第 4 行),则迭代中不包含第二个子父项组合(第 4 行). 数据示例: 孩子,父母 A,BA,C乙,丁公元前光盘 预期的连锁结果: D|B|AD|C|B|AD|C|A 实际链结结果: D|B|AD|C|A 代码 find= 'A ..
发布时间:2022-01-24 11:53:42 Python